California Seasonal Fruits and Vegetables

  • Apples, late summer through fall (cold storage until spring)
  • Apricots, late spring through early summer.
  • Artichokes, spring and again early fall.
  • Arugula, available year-round but best in spring and fall.
  • Asparagus, best in spring and early summer.
  • Avocados, classically summer, but now harvested year-round.
  • Basil, summer.

Can you eat avocado if it’s black inside?

Dark, stringy flesh An avocado that’s ready to eat has light green flesh. A rotten one has brown or black spots throughout the flesh (2). Yet, an isolated brown spot may be due to bruising, rather than widespread spoilage, and can be cut away. If the fruit looks good otherwise and doesn’t taste off, it’s fine to eat.

How do you buy a good avocado?

If the avocado yields to firm gentle pressure you know it’s ripe and ready-to-eat. Ripe, ready to eat avocados may have a darker color but color can vary so it is best to go by feel as well as color. It will feel lightly soft but it will not feel “mushy” to the touch.

How do you keep avocados longer?

How to Store the Whole Fruit. Turns out, the counter is the best place to store whole avocados if you plan on eating them within a few days. Allow them to breathe, and keep them away from things like bananas and apples. All three fruits produce ethylene gas, which accelerates ripening.

Can you freeze whole avocados?

Freezing Avocado Whole Wash the entire fruit and dry. Wrap each piece tightly with plastic wrap. Place each piece of fruit into a Ziploc freezer bag and seal tight. Keep in the freezer for 3-6 months for optimum freshness.
